OBJECTIVES OF EPERIMENTAL PHARMACOLOGICAL EXPERIMENTS
To screen drug substance for their biological activities.
To study the toxicity of drugs.
To study mechanismof action and site of action of the drug.
EXPERIMENTAL PHARMACOLOGY INVOLVES:
Preclinical Experiments: Which consist of animal studies for deciding the
safety, efficacy, p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ics of a new drug or a safety, efficacy, p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ics of a new drug or a
newdrugformulation.
Clinical Experiments: These follow preclinical studies. In clinical
pharmacology, efficacy, safety, and pharmacokinetics of a drug substance is
determined through its use in healthy human volunteers and patient
populations under controlled conditions. Only those drugs which are found
safe and effective in preclinical (animal) studies are further investigated in
suchstudies.
